Here’s another reason to get excited about the upcoming release of 2016 Q50 Sports Sedan. Infiniti recently announced the introduction of a trio of powerful turbo engines that will be available in the Q50 for the first time ever. New options include:

  • 300- or 400-horsepower 3.0-liter twin-turbo V6
  • 208-horsepower turbocharged four-cylinder
  • Hybrid gas-and-battery powered 3.5-liter V6

The engines all match performance and efficiency, achieving the best fuel economy while offering that same advanced sports sedan driving that has made the Q50 a favorite in the class.

The All-New V6 Available in the 2016 Q50

Infiniti is calling the new turbo-charged V6 its “most advanced” 6-cylinder yet, and the reason is simple. The 3.0-liter – which is available with two different tunes (300 or 400 horsepower) – expertly matches performance and torque with improved fuel economy.

For starters, Infiniti says the new engine has improved fuel economy by about 7 percent, compared to previous versions. Plus, output has been maximized. The higher-output version delivers 400 horsepower and 350 pound-feet of torque. In other words, the sedan’s power-to-efficiency ratio has been greatly improved. How? Infiniti added an updated speed sensor for the turbine and redesigned turbine blade, which enables the turbine to revolve faster. This results in enhanced power and torque.

2.0-Liter and Hybrid Powertrains Delivery Impressive Efficiency

If you’re after maximum efficiency, then the Q50’s new 2.0-liter four-cylinder or the 3.0-liter hybrid V6 are the options you should consider. The turbocharged four-cylinder delivers a respectable 208 horsepower and 258 pound-feet of torque, and it features newly updated fuel injectors that help to maximize output.

Plus, the entire engine block is new and has been completely redesigned to be lighter. Featuring a lighter aluminium block and cylinder head, as well as lighter camshafts, crankcase, and improved crank assembly, the 2.0-liter has greatly reduced friction and improved efficiency. And for even greater energy savings, the four-cylinder Q50 will be available with idle stop-start system for the first time ever.

Finally, the Q50’s hybrid engine merges a 302-horsepower DOHC V6 with a small 50kW lithium-ion battery that delivers 67 horsepower. The result is a net output of 360 horsepower. In other words, this Q50 might be a hybrid, but it still delivers strong acceleration and more confident driving. One reason the drive is so easy: The battery delivers instant torque, which when combined with the V6’s output, acceleration is off the charts. It’s certainly a performance-minded hybrid.

New Handling Technology and Transmissions

The Q50 is getting a trio of new engines, but that’s not all. Infiniti is also releasing a range of advanced driving technology, including Direct Adaptive Steering and Dynamic Digital Suspension, as well as a 7-speed rear-wheel or all-wheel-drive transmission.

Direct Adaptive Steering – which has been rebuilt from previous iterations – allows drivers to completely customize the vehicle’s steering systems. Drivers can choose response and feel levels so that the vehicle handles and drivers just like they want. Additionally, the Dynamic Digital Suspension – available for the first time – boosts the Q50’s ride comfort to the max.

Finally, with the release of the new engines, Infiniti has also unveiled an all-new 7-speed electronic automatic transmission. The transmission is equipped with a range of features including Adaptive Shift Control, which selects gears based on road condition. The transmission also offers distinctive driving mode, as well as your option of rear-wheel or all-wheel-drive configurations.
